# A special hack for buggy FindPostgreSQL.cmake in Debian/Ubuntu
set(PostgreSQL_ROOT /usr/include/postgresql;/usr/include/postgres)
find_optional_package(PostgreSQL)
if (PostgreSQL_FOUND)
	message(STATUS "box.net.sql(pg): INC=${PostgreSQL_INCLUDE_DIRS}")
	message(STATUS "box.net.sql(pg): LIBS=${PostgreSQL_LIBRARIES}")

	include_directories(${PostgreSQL_INCLUDE_DIRS})
	add_library(pg SHARED pg.cc)
	target_link_libraries(pg ${PostgreSQL_LIBRARIES} -rdynamic)
	install(TARGETS pg LIBRARY DESTINATION ${PLUGIN_DIR})

else()
	message(STATUS "PostgreSQL client not found, box.net.sql(pg) disabled")
endif()

